sr: fx2lafw: Fix a firmware upload bug on 32bit systems.
...
The glib GTimeVal data type (and some functions using it) will be faded
out from glib sooner or later, so it's not a good idea to use them anyway.
In this specific case GTimeVal.tv_sec was overflowing, leading a check in
libsigrok to fail, and thus to FX2 firmware upload errors, i.e.
non-working fx2lafw devices.
http://thread.gmane.org/gmane.comp.debugging.sigrok.devel/166
The root cause is that GTimeVal.tv_sec is a 'glong' (8 bytes on 64bit
systems, but only 4 on 32bit systems).
We now use an int64_t (and g_get_monotonic_time() instead of the more
problematics g_get_current_time() which uses a GTimeVal).
This has been verified to fix the issue on a 32bit system.
Other uses of GTimeVal in libsigrok will be removed in a later release.
Also, drop unneeded GTV_TO_MSEC.
